Update From The Bahamas

Yes VERY rough at times, the kind of rough that makes people who “don’t get seaskick” a little sick (BUT NOT ME !! HAH!), 2nd reef and heavily reefed jib on a close reach all the way across the Gulf Stream to the Prov channel, then had to reef down to third reef, was running up to 7kts down wind with no jib, then Just as the winds went from S to W (NO THEY DID NOT EXACTLY GRADUALLY CLOCK SO MUCH) well they started to around to SSW from S, then a line of strong storms and bam suddenly W, saw a lot 20kt + wind, the waves DO get very steep in the prov channel with a NW wind but we were running so no problems, got the vane working great on all points of sale, even down wind at 3kt boat speed (had to change back up to the bigger vane) and probably should have raised the weight, since the boat was weaving between about 30deg and as you know course was about as stable as the winds. Was running full jib and 3rd reef making decent time, HEY GOT ALL THE WAY here with NO MOTOR AND NO AUTOPILOT (except for a short trip to windward for MOB drill to save a gaff) was proud of myself since I had to stay out late tweaking the vane and sails for one night around the berry islands and S to Nassau as it got light but that didn’t last long before a strong N wind picked up. Don’t let anyone else check in to Bahams as Nassau customs took over 24 hours blah, finally anchored up near the Yoga treat and connected with my friend there, though she can’t sail to Exumas so I’m solo unless someone speaks up ASAP who can fly in and out of Bahamas. If solo I will run a day run to Normans Cay and cut outside of the bank and then run and overnight to Great Exuma Georgetown. No real boat problems, a few minor leaks that should be easy to fix, everything else held up great, EVEN ME AND CRAIG!
